    Maratea is a dream destination. A tiny lovely village up in the mountains, stunning beaches and the charm of countryside in between. Safe, welcoming, affordable. Suitable for families and teenagers, there are plenty of boat excursions and water sport facilities so one doesn’t get bored. Social but not too crowded. Will definitely come back! Just careful, it’s vertical so distances seem to be much bigger and a car/bus is often necessary

    It was a surprise how Maratea is split into different sections the actual town is 5 km up the mountain.It has a pleasant square and restaurants leading from it. We enjoyed the views and there is a Michelin restaurant here but we didn’t fancy the drive in the evening. We were staying lower down and could walk to a little cove and had wonderful fish restaurant each evening ,so depends what you are looking for ! Also the port at Maratea is pleasant with a few restaurants and canoe trips.
